| 0 | 38 µs +26-11 % α ≈ 100 | Only α decay has been detected. From theoretical T1/2(β)=5.4 s and T1/2(α)=2 ms in 2019Mo01, only α decay is expected. E(level): Only α decay has been detected. From theoretical T1/2(β)=5.4 s and T1/2(α)=2 ms in 2019Mo01, only α decay is expected. |
2018Hu13: production and identification of 224Np nuclide in 187Re(40Ar,3n),E=188 MeV reaction, and the observation of six correlated α-decay chains, starting from 224Np: 224Np |) 220Pa |) 216Ac |) 212Fr. The 40Ar beam from the Sector-Focusing Cyclotron (SFC) of the Heavy Ion Research Facility in Lanzhou (HIRFL). Target=enriched 187Re, 460-μg/cm2 thick. Evaporation residues (Er) were identified and separated using SHANS separator, and implanted into a 300-μm double-sided silicon strip detector (DSSD). Measured ERs, Eα, Iα, Er-α correlated events, and half-life of the decay of 224Np g.s. FWHM=22 keV for non-pileup α events, and 55 or 70 keV for overlapping α signals.
Theoretical calculations: two references extracted from the NSR database are listed in document records.
History of decay chains observed by 2018Hu13:
